概括
简单疹病毒 (HSV) 脑炎很少会影响小脑,导致中风和皮层层缩 (CLN). 早期的神经成像和腰部穿刺对于诊断这种罕见的HSV脑炎呈现至关重要.

背景情况:
- 简单疹病毒 (HSV) 脑炎通常会影响叶.
- 小脑干扰,中风和皮质层性亡 (CLN) 是罕见的并发症.
- 最初的表现可以模仿外周前置障碍.
研究的目的:
- 报告一种罕见的HSV脑炎病例,呈现出急性前庭脑综合征.
- 突出小脑梗塞和CLN作为潜在的并发症.
- 强调早期诊断措施的重要性.
主要方法:
- 一个40岁的男性患有不典型的HSV脑炎的病例报告.
- 脑脊液 (CSF) 分析,包括PCR检测HSVDNA.
- 大脑磁共振成像 (MRI) 用于诊断和随访.
主要成果:
- 确诊的HSV脑炎与淋巴细胞多细胞化和CSF中的阳性HSVDNA.
- 核磁共振扫描显示小脑梗塞和随后的CLN.
- 患者接受了阿西克洛维尔治疗和支持性护理,患有持续性动力衰竭.
结论:
- HSV脑炎可以表现为急性前庭脑综合征.
- 小脑梗塞和CLN是罕见的,但可能的并发症.
- 早期的神经成像和脑液分析对于发烧患者的至关重要.

Viral Meningitis
Viral meningitis is the most common form of meningitis and is often referred to as aseptic meningitis to indicate the absence of bacterial involvement. It is generally milder than bacterial meningitis, with symptoms including fever, headache, stiff neck, drowsiness, nausea, photophobia, and vomiting. Arboviral Encephalitis
Arboviral encephalitis refers to brain inflammation caused by arthropod-borne viruses, particularly those transmitted through mosquito vectors. Among these, West Nile virus (WNV), a member of the Flaviviridae family, is a significant public health concern. WNV is an enveloped, positive-sense, single-stranded RNA virus. Encephalitis l: Introduction
Encephalitis is inflammation of the brain parenchyma, most often due to infections or autoimmune processes. It presents with neuropsychiatric features such as fever, altered mental status, behavioral changes, cognitive dysfunction, seizures, focal deficits, and sometimes autonomic instability.
